The Biggest Pros and Cons
The 1995 Catalina 36 MkII is a popular cruising sailboat known for its solid construction and comfortable accommodations. Here are some of the key pros and cons to consider:
Pros
Spacious Interior: The MkII features a well-designed layout with ample headroom and comfortable sleeping arrangements, making it ideal for extended cruising or liveaboard.
Solid Build Quality: Catalina Yachts are known for their durable fiberglass construction, and the 36 MkII is no exception, offering a sturdy and reliable hull.
Good Performance: With a moderate sail plan and balanced design, the Catalina 36 MkII provides respectable sailing performance for cruising, including manageable handling for short-handed crews.
Generous Tankage: Larger water and fuel tanks compared to earlier models support longer voyages without frequent resupply.
Popular and Well-Supported: Being a widely produced model, there is a strong owner community and good availability of parts and aftermarket upgrades.
Cons
Weight and Draft: The boat can be on the heavier side, which may affect light wind performance, and the deeper draft limits access to shallow anchorages.
Older Systems: As a 1995 model, some of the onboard systems and equipment may be outdated or require upgrading to modern standards.
Limited Performance for Racing: While suitable for cruising, the Catalina 36 MkII is not designed for competitive racing and may lag behind more performance-oriented designs.
Interior Finish: Though practical, the interior finish is somewhat basic compared to more modern yachts, which may not appeal to those seeking luxury amenities.
